免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发工具ide

IDE(Integrated Development Environment,集成开发环境),是一款集成了多种开发工具的软件,可以在其中开发,编写、测试、调试和部署程序。常用的IDE有Android Studio、Eclipse等。

1. Android Studio

Android Studio是谷歌开发的一款专业的Android应用开发工具,集成了Android SDK、Gradle构建工具和模拟器等功能,是开发Android平台应用的官方IDE。它支持各种语言,例如Java、Kotlin等,并提供了丰富的模板和示例代码,便于开发者快速构建和发布应用。Android Studio除了提供单一的开发界面外,还支持GitHub版本控制、调试、虚拟机等功能。

2. Eclipse

Eclipse是一款免费的开源Java集成开发环境,提供一站式Java开发全流程服务。它具有高度可扩展性,支持多种语言,包括Java、C、C++、PHP、Python、Ruby等,并且具有智能代码提示和排版功能。Eclipse还支持第三方插件,扩展了IDE的功能。此外,Eclipse还支持版本控制等高级功能,为开发者提供一站式Java开发解决方案。

3. Xcode

Xcode是苹果公司开发的一款集成开发环境,用于开发苹果操作系统的应用程序。它支持多种编程语言,如Swift、Objective-C和C++。Xcode提供了不同的代码编辑器,其中包含了智能代码补全、自动排版等功能,便于开发者进行快速开发。此外,Xcode还集成了Core Data数据库、模拟器等功能,提供一整套解决方案,使开发过程更加高效。

4. Visual Studio

Visual Studio是一款由微软公司开发的集成开发环境,用于开发各种应用程序和网络应用,支持多种编程语言,包括C#、Visual Basic、C++和Python。它集成了Debugging和Code Navigation功能,并提供了智能提示、代码重构、代码补全等功能,使得开发过程更加高效。此外,Visual Studio还支持多种版本控制。

总结:IDE是现代编程中不可或缺的开发工具,它有助于开发者在一套软件中全面完成开发流程。不同的IDE在不同的领域发挥着不可替代的作用,选择最适合的IDE是开发成功的重要里程碑。


相关知识:
flutter开发哪些app
Flutter 是一种跨平台的移动应用程序开发框架,由谷歌开发,旨在帮助开发者快速构建高质量的移动应用。Flutter 使用 Dart 语言编写,具有丰富的构建 UI 的工具和库。下面将介绍几种常见的基于 Flutter 的应用类型。1. 聊天应用程序:F
2023-07-14
c开发安卓手机app
在开发Android手机应用程序时,常用的编程语言是Java或Kotlin。不过,如果你熟悉C语言,并且想用C语言来开发Android应用程序,也是可以的,但需要一些额外的工作和步骤。1. 安装开发环境:你需要安装Android SDK并配置相关的环境变量
2023-07-14
app开发遇到的政策风险
在进行app开发过程中,开发者可能会遇到各种政策风险,这些风险可能涉及到法律法规、隐私保护、内容审核等方面。以下是一些常见的政策风险及其原理或详细介绍。1. 法律法规风险:在开发app时,开发者需要遵守各国家和地区的法律法规要求。例如,某些国家对于互联网内
2023-06-29
app开发列表
移动应用程序(或APP)是指运行在移动设备上的应用软件。现在,移动设备已经成为人们生活中不可或缺的工具。因此,APP开发成为非常重要的一个领域。本文将介绍APP开发相关的不同类型的应用程序以及应用程序的开发原理。1. 原生应用程序原生应用程序是针对特定平台
2023-06-29
app后台开发用哪种语言是什么
在App后台开发中,常用的语言有Java、PHP、Python等。这些语言各有特点和用途,下面将介绍每种语言的特点和用途。1. JavaJava是一种广泛应用于企业级应用程序开发的高级编程语言。Java具有高度可移植性、面向对象特性和多线程支持等优点,也具
2023-05-06
OPPO开放平台消息推送申请教程
OPPO消息推送可以解决OPPO手机上,APP离线状态下,获取到消息推送的问题,可以大大提高消息推送的抵达率!前置条件:1.应用需要上架到OPPO应用市场;2.需要在OPPO开放市场认证,且单独申请接口;oppo开放平台地址:https://open.op
2019-01-14